Cristiano Ronaldo has thanked the Manchester United fans for sticking by the team during a “very difficult season”.
The 37-year-old posted his gratitude to the Manchester United supporters fresh after winning the club’s Sir Matt Busby Player of the Year and goal of the season awards.
United’s number seven was named player of the year in his first season back at Old Trafford. In his first spell at the Theatre of Dreams, Ronaldo won the coveted award in three campaigns.
The five-time Ballon d’Or winner has now won the award for a record-equalling fourth time and moves level with David de Gea who is the only other United player to have won the award on four occasions.

After making the move back to United from Juventus last summer, which came 12 years after he departed us for Real Madrid, Ronaldo scored 24 goals in all competitions.
The Portuguese legend was out on his own at the top of United’s scoring charts with Ronaldo’s compatriot Bruno Fernandes the second top scorer with 10 goals to his name.
Ronaldo scored 18 goals in the Premier League, a tally that saw him finish third in the golden boot race behind only Mohammed Salah and Heung-Min Son.
Ronaldo, who is arguably the greatest clutch player of all time, produced a host of match-winning displays for the Reds this season.

He scored hat-tricks against Tottenham Hotspur and Norwich City, and he scored a brace on his first appearance back at Old Trafford against Newcastle United.
As well as spearheading United’s domestic charge, Ronaldo dragged United through to the Champions League last-16 with six goals in the group stage.
His long-range strike against Spurs at Old Trafford which flew past Hugo Lloris saw him clinch the club’s goal of the season gong.
